2026 Nonprofit Leadership Summit: People and Culture
January 30, 2026 • 9:00 AM – 4:00 PM Stetson University Lynn Business Center | DeLand, FL Free to Attend | Registration Required Registration Deadline: January 5 | Space is Limited
Nonprofit work is, at its core, human work. This year’s Nonprofit Leadership Summit will focus on People and Culture—exploring how nonprofit leaders can build healthy, inclusive, mission-driven environments where staff, volunteers, and community members feel valued and empowered.
The summit will bring together nonprofit professionals from across Volusia County and surrounding regions for a full day of connection, learning, and skill-building.
2026 Workshop Lineup
Succession Planning Facilitator: Dr. Randall Croom, Professor of Management, Stetson University School of Business
Learn how to plan for organizational continuity, support leadership transitions, and build systems that protect your mission in times of change.
Creating an Inclusive and Diverse Nonprofit Organization Facilitator: Heather McLean, Vice President, Volusia Pride
Explore practical strategies for fostering belonging, identifying barriers, and developing equitable organizational cultures.
Navigating Difficult Conversations in Mission-Driven Spaces Facilitator: Caitlin Swann, Associate Director, Center for Dialogue and Democracy, Stetson University
Gain tools for addressing conflict, building trust, and communicating across differences with compassion and clarity.
Panel Discussion: The Volunteer Experience Across Generations
Hear from volunteers of diverse ages and backgrounds about what motivates service, what keeps them engaged, and how organizations can strengthen the volunteer journey.
